Washington County is lying in the state of Rhode Island. With a land mass of 562 square miles, Washington County is the largest county in the state, while in terms of population it is near the top with 12,354 inhabitants. Washington County's population density of rural makes it one of the most heavily populated areas in the state. The county's largest city is North Kingstown, with a population of 23,614.

Washington County is one of the most affluent regions in the state. The median income for Washington County residents is $52,838, putting the area in at the top of all counties in Rhode Island. As a reflection this, the average house price in Washington County is $167,892, well above the state average of $133,919.    Continued below...

The area spending on education in Washington County is $10,683 per student per year, in line with what is typical in the rest of the state (and reflecting the high importance given to schools in the county). The student-teacher ratio in Washington County schools is 14 students to a teacher.

Commute times for residents of Washington County average 26 min., much longer than the figure for Rhode Island as a whole.
